Come let us adore him, alleluia.\u2019 (Invitatory antiphon)<\/p>\n<p>The fifty days of Easter conclude with the celebration of Pentecost Sunday, the day the Holy Spirit first came upon the disciples in the form of tongues of fire (Acts 2:1-11).\u00a0 Hence, fire is one of the symbols of the Holy Spirit.<\/p>\n<p>When Paul arrived in Ephesus, he met some disciples who had \u2018not even heard that there is a Holy Spirit.\u2019 (Acts 19:2).<\/p>\n<p>One way to identify the Holy Spirit, the third person of the Holy Trinity is to observe its influence on a person. One such person was St Teresa of Avila (1515-1582).\u00a0 On the eve of Pentecost 1563, the Holy Spirit appeared to her in the form of a brilliant dove with wings like mother of pearl.\u00a0 She describes this experience in her autobiography.\u00a0 In 1614, the Flemish painter, Peter Paul Rubens painted St Teresa of Avila with &#8216;the Holy Spirit fluttering over her as a dove&#8217;.\u00a0 \u2018According to St Teresa and as she experienced in her spiritual life, the function of the Holy Spirit is to transform the person to that marvellous love of God.\u2019(Emmanuel Kaniyamparampil OCD).<\/p>\n<p>St Louise de Marillac (1591-1660) co-foundress of the Daughters of Charity with St Vincent de Paul in 1633, also experienced the Light of the Holy Spirit in a profound way.\u00a0 Louise was a married woman with one son Michel.\u00a0 In 1623, between the Feast of Ascension and Pentecost, Louise was plagued by three doubts which caused her great suffering.\u00a0 One doubt was that she should leave her husband, \u2018to have greater liberty to serve God and my neighbour\u2019.\u00a0 Secondly, she doubted her \u2018capacity to break the attachment I had for my spiritual director\u2019 and thirdly, \u2018the doubt she experienced concerning the immortality of the soul\u2019.\u00a0 Louise wrote, \u2018On the Feast of Pentecost, during Holy Mass or while I was praying in the Church, my mind was instantly free of all doubt.\u2019 (SW, A.2)\u00a0 This freedom Louise experienced was a life changing moment for her and also for the life of the Church.<\/p>\n<p>The Gospel proclaimed at Mass today (Jn 20:19-23), may be heard via webcam or read in the New Testament.<\/p>\n<p>This Gospel presents an image of the terrified apostles locked in a room because of their fear of the Jews.\u00a0 In the twinkle of an eye, their fear was turned to joy because Jesus came and stood among them.\u00a0 He said to them, \u2018Peace be with you\u2019.\u00a0 Then he showed them his hands and his side.\u00a0 The apostles were filled with joy because they saw the Lord.\u00a0 A second time, Jesus said, \u2018Peace be with you.\u2019 Then, he breathed on them and said, \u2018Receive the Holy Spirit.\u2019 He gave them the power to forgive sins.<\/p>\n<p>Jesus wanted to give his apostles the gift of joy, peace, and the power to forgive sins when he said, \u2018Receive the Holy Spirit.\u2019\u00a0 The gifts were freely given. The disciples were full of joy on seeing the Lord.<\/p>\n<p>We pray on this feast of Pentecost for an outpouring of the Holy Spirit on the world. May our hearts be open to receive the love, the freedom and the joy of the Holy Spirit.<\/p>\n<p>SEEK THE HOLY SPIRIT IN THE GROW AND LOVE RELIGIOUS EDUCATION PROGRAMME<\/p>\n<p>From Junior Infants\/P1 upwards the children are introduced to the person of the Holy Spirit.\u00a0 They gather in prayer to say, \u2018In the name of the Father and of the Son and of the Holy Spirit. Amen.\u2019<\/p>\n<p>Children chat with their families about their Baptism and discover how they received the gift of the Holy Spirit and in faith belong to God\u2019s family. The Story of Jesus\u2019 Baptism reveals how the Holy Spirit came on Jesus and acted in his life.<\/p>\n<p>Through the loving experiences of their own lives, they gradually recognise that the Holy Spirit is the One who teaches them to love, to pray and live like Jesus.<\/p>\n<p>The Holy Spirit prompts a person to love God, themselves, one another and the environment.\u00a0 Exploration of the lives of saints and Christian heroes\/heroines help the children to identify people who lived lives of holiness.<\/p>\n<p>By reciting the Apostle\u2019s Creed, children state their belief in the Father, Son and Holy Spirit.<\/p>\n<p>During the celebration of the Eucharist, the assembly are invited to pray for peace, a fruit of the Holy Spirit; and they offer one another a sign of peace. The Holy Spirit helps to bring reconciliation and unity. They recognise that, at the Consecration, which happens during the Eucharistic Prayer, how ordinary bread and wine are transformed into the Body and Blood of Christ, through the action of the Holy Spirit.<\/p>\n<p>In identifying the events of the life of Jesus, his Passion, Death and Resurrection; children hear of Jesus\u2019 promise to send the Holy Spirit to the apostles on his return to the Father.\u00a0 Jesus fulfills the promise. He remains with them always.<\/p>\n<p>After Pentecost, in the Acts of the Apostles (Acts 2:41-47), children read the account\u00a0 on the life of the First Christians.<\/p>\n<p>In the Annunciation (Luke 1: 28-38), the children hear the promise of God as the angel said to Mary, \u2018The Holy Spirit will come upon you.\u2019<\/p>\n<p>Children identify the symbols of the Holy Spirit as wind\/ breath, fire, water and the dove. In Sacred Scripture, they read that Jesus was anointed with the Holy Spirit and received his mission. (Lk 4:16-22). They also read from the Old Testament of David being anointed as leader.<\/p>\n<p>In the sacrament of Confirmation, children recognise the role of the Holy Spirit in giving them the sevenfold gift which bears fruit in their lives. They experience anointing and being sealed with the gift of the Holy Spirit.<\/p>\n<p>The Holy Spirit helps children in their formation of conscience and gives them the freedom, guidance and the grace to make good choices for life. In prayer, they take quiet moments to invite the Holy Spirit into their hearts.
